Sonic Data Compression Tool
This program is a generic compressor/decompressor for the file formats used in Sonic 1-3
I know the Sega Data Compressor already does this, however I dislike how each format is in its own program, so to eliminate the need to load a seperate compressor/decompressor, I put together this program as an All In One.
Although I coded this for personal use, I'm releasing this just in case anyone else would use this.
Whats supported:
Compression and Decompression of Nemesis, Kosinski (and Moduled), Enigma and Saxman (and Z80 Driver) formats are supported using the KENS dll's.
Known Bugs:
KENS causes the application to crash when using Nemesis compression on a file that is not a multiple of $20 bytes.
